Oven roasted chicken and potatoes

Recipe type: Main Dish

Number of serving: 8

Preparation time: 15 Minute(s)

Cook time: 3 Hour(s)

Difficulty: Easy




Ingredients:

1 (3 to 3 and 1/2 pound) whole chicken

3 tablespoons McCormick Grill Mates Montreal Chicken Seasoning

1/4 teaspoon paprika

1 teaspoon parsley flakes

1/4 teaspoon pepper

2 tablespoons olive oil

6 medium potatoes, quartered

2 cups chicken broth
  Preparation:

Preheat oven to 450F.

Clean chicken than season inside and out with chicken seasoning, paprika, parsley and pepper. Rub chicken with olive oil. Place chicken in roasting pan. Place pan in oven, uncovered and roast chicken 30 minutes, until skin is lightly browned.

Reduce oven heat to 350F. Cook, covered for 30 minutes more.

Place potatoes in the pan. Stir in chicken broth. Continue cooking, uncovered for another 1 to 1 and 1/2 hours. Remove from the oven.

Slice chicken and serve with potatoes and pan juices if desired. You can also serve it with fresh salad or other veggies.

If you like you can also add some carrots to the pan when you add in potatoes to dd more veggies and flavor.
